It's been a few years since we've jumped back in time to a full episode of some old school jams that paved the way for what reggae is today.  With bands like the The Skatalites, Dillinger, Linval Thompson, Jah Levi (aka Hugh Mundell), Roots Radics and more, this Session is bound to keep your upcoming week on an upfull mood.     Stretching Out - Freedom Sounds - The Skatalites Johnny Was Original Motion Picture Soundtrack, Vol. 1.
